Overview of Mindgrasp
Mindgrasp uses NLP to process audio, text, or video files and extract key points, summaries, and study guides. It supports uploads from YouTube, PDFs, and lecture recordings. The AI structures content logically, highlighting definitions, examples, and key ideas. Users can ask questions about uploaded material to get focused explanations. Mindgrasp’s adaptive summaries help learners absorb large amounts of information quickly, making it ideal for exam prep and academic research. It stores notes securely in the cloud for easy reference.
How to use Mindgrasp
Upload a document, video, or link at mindgrasp.ai. The AI transcribes and analyzes content, then produces a clean summary. You can ask follow-up questions in chat form, download the notes, or generate flashcards. Mindgrasp also supports lecture note synchronization for continuous updates. Its Pro tier offers advanced summarization length control and citation support.
